Abstract :
Results of the first neutron test of a new neutron-spin echo (NSE) spectrometer based upon the use of time-gradient magnetic fields are presented: observed performance is in a very good agreement with theoretical predictions. The main advantage of this new NSE technique is a practical absence of limits on the shape and size of the spin turners that principally allows for the realization of rather long coils for the high tilt angles required for the phonon-focusing NSE method, cylindrical coils required for the wide angle NSE spectroscopy with a simultaneous data acquisition in a broad Q-range, etc.
